What Is Octordle?
Octordle is a daily online word puzzle game in which players attempt to guess eight hidden five-letter words at the same time. Each guess applies to all eight grids simultaneously, and feedback is given using color-coded tiles, similar to Wordle:
- Green: The letter is correct and in the correct position
- Yellow: The letter is correct but in the wrong position
- Gray: The letter is not in the word at all
Players are given 13 guesses to solve all eight words. This limited number of attempts forces players to think carefully about each guess, balancing exploration (finding new letters) with exploitation (locking in known patterns).
The Origin and Evolution of Octordle
Octordle emerged during the post-Wordle boom, when developers and puzzle fans began experimenting with variations of the original concept. After Wordle’s success in 2021 and early 2022, several multi-word variants appeared, including:
- Dordle (two words)
- Quordle (four words)
- Octordle (eight words)
- Sedecordle (sixteen words)
Octordle quickly stood out due to its perfect balance of difficulty and playability. While Sedecordle can feel overwhelming to casual players, Octordle pushes the brain hard without becoming unmanageable.
The game gained traction on social media, especially on X (Twitter), Reddit, and Discord, where players began sharing completion grids and strategies.
How to Play Octordle
Basic Rules
- You must guess eight five-letter words.
- Every guess is applied to all eight boards.
- You have 13 total guesses.
- Use the color feedback to deduce the correct letters and positions.
- All words must be solved before guesses run out.
Daily Mode vs Free Play
Most Octordle platforms offer:
- Daily Octordle: One shared puzzle per day for all players.
- Free Play / Practice Mode: Unlimited random puzzles for training.
Daily mode adds a competitive and communal aspect, as players compare results and completion times.

Octordle vs Wordle: Key Differences
| Feature | Wordle | Octordle |
|---|---|---|
| Words to solve | 1 | 8 |
| Guesses allowed | 6 | 13 |
| Difficulty | Easy–Medium | Hard |
| Strategy level | Moderate | High |
| Time required | 2–5 minutes | 10–20 minutes |
While Wordle is ideal for casual play, Octordle appeals to players who enjoy complex problem-solving.
Best Starting Words for Octordle
Choosing the right starting words is critical in Octordle. Since you need to gather information efficiently, the best opening guesses contain common vowels and consonants.
Popular Starting Words
- SLATE
- CRANE
- AUDIO
- RAISE
- SOARE
Many advanced players use two or three exploratory words at the beginning to identify as many letters as possible before focusing on individual boards.
Advanced Octordle Strategies
1. Information Over Perfection
In the early game, your goal is not to solve words immediately but to collect information. Avoid repeating letters too soon.
2. Track Each Board Separately
Mentally or visually treat each grid as its own puzzle. Don’t let progress on one board distract you from others.
3. Prioritize the Hardest Boards
If one word has very few known letters, focus extra attention on it before guesses run low.
4. Use Elimination Wisely
Gray letters are just as valuable as green ones. Eliminating letters helps narrow options across all boards.
5. Avoid Tunnel Vision
It’s easy to fixate on one nearly solved word. Remember that every guess affects all eight puzzles.
Common Mistakes to Avoid in Octordle
- Reusing letters too early
- Ignoring yellow letter placement rules
- Over-focusing on one grid
- Guessing obscure words prematurely
- Running out of guesses with multiple unsolved boards
Avoiding these pitfalls can dramatically improve your success rate.
